ALYSSA Valdez is happy to see her alma mater University of Santo Tomas and Ateneo clash in the UAAP women’s volleyball tournament final.
“Ako nagpapasalamat ako na both schools na pinanggalingan ko umabot dito sa napakahirap na stage ng game ng UAAP na championship,” said Valdez, who graced Finals Game 2 on Wednesday at the Mall of Asia Arena in Pasay City.
Valdez won three MVPs and led the UST girls’ team to three titles before moving to Ateneo and leading the Lady Eagles to titles in 2014 and 2015, while also earning three MVP awards.
“I’m really happy yung passion and dedication ng ust andiyan talaga yan yung tinuro nnya sa akin,” said the Creamline Cool Smasher. “Sa Ateneo naman yung pagiging heart strong and siyempre hardworking na students andyan rin.”
“At the end of the day kung sino gustong manalo syempre icecelebrate natin, we want the best game lang from both teams,” the national team mainstay said. “Who wants it more will really siguro bring home the crown.”
But regardless of the result, the Lady Eagles and Tigresses are already co-champions in Alyssa’s heart.
“I’m just really lucky na pinanggalingan ko ngayon para sakin champion na sila parehas sa puso ko,” Valdez said. “It’s their time to show everyone what they’re capable of.”
